Williamson Ether Synthesis
A chemical reaction that synthesizes ethers from alkyl halides and alcohols using a strong base.
Mechanism
A detailed explanation of the step-by-step process by which a chemical reaction occurs.
E2
A bimolecular elimination reaction mechanism where a substrate eliminates two substituents forming a double bond, with the departure of a leaving group and loss of a proton.
Dehydration Reaction
A chemical reaction that involves the removal of water (H2O) from a single reactant, commonly leading to the formation of a double bond in organic compounds.
